Parsia

Parsia is a village located in Chakki subdivision of Buxar district in Bihar,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Chakki (tehsildar office) and 36km away from district headquarter Buxar. As per 2009 stats, Chanda is the gram panchayat of Parsia village.

About Parsia

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Parsia is 247948. The village spans a total geographical area of 99.89 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 802111. Dumraon is nearest town to Parsia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 16km away.

Population of Parsia

Below is a concise population overview of Parsia as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,692 1,421 1,271
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 510 241 269
Scheduled Castes (SC) 464 247 217
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 1,542 1,007 535
Illiterate Population 1,150 414 736

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Parsia village:

  • The total population of Parsia village is around 2,692, including approximately 1,421 males and 1,271 females, with a sex ratio of 894 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 510 children aged 0–6 years in Parsia village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Parsia village has 464 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Parsia village is about 57.28%, with male literacy at 70.87% and female literacy at 42.09%.
  • There are around 419 households in Parsia village.

Connectivity of Parsia

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Parsia. As per the 2011 stats, Parsia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
